Title: The Innovative Contributions of Mara Bagnasco
Introduction
Mara Bagnasco is a prominent inventor based in Milan, Italy, known for her significant contributions to the field of orthopaedic devices. With a total of eight patents to her name, she has made remarkable advancements in the correction of deformities in long bones and the support of knee joints. Her work is characterized by a blend of innovative design and practical application, aimed at improving patient outcomes.
Latest Patents
Among her latest patents is an orthopaedic device designed for correcting deformities of long bones. This device features a bar that extends along an axis and is intended to be placed alongside the bone. It includes clamps for osseous screws that are removably mounted on the bar, allowing for angular movement in relation to a support base. Another notable patent is a support orthopaedic device for a knee joint, which comprises articulated connectors intended to be associated with the proximal and distal bones of a lower limb. This device is designed to mimic the physiological movement of the knee joint, providing a functional solution for patients.
